DNS Network:互联网的隐形导航系统
在数字化时代,每一次网页浏览、邮件发送或在线应用的背后,都离不开一个至关重要的基础设施——DNS(Domain Name System,域名系统),作为互联网的“电话簿”,DNS网络将人类易于记忆的域名(如www.example.com)转换为机器可识别的IP地址(如93.184.216.34),确保数据能够准确、高效地传输,本文将深入探讨DNS网络的工作原理、结构、重要性以及常见挑战。

DNS网络的核心功能
DNS网络的核心功能是域名解析,当用户在浏览器中输入一个网址时,设备会向DNS服务器发送查询请求,获取对应的IP地址,这一过程看似简单,实则涉及全球分布式服务器的协同工作,如果没有DNS,互联网用户需要记忆一长串无意义的数字IP地址,这不仅不现实,还会严重制约网络的可用性。
DNS采用分层结构,类似于树状组织,从根服务器开始,依次延伸到顶级域(TLD)服务器(如.com、.org)、权威服务器,最后到达本地DNS服务器,这种分层设计确保了查询的高效性和可扩展性,即使面对数十亿的域名请求,DNS网络也能保持稳定运行。
DNS网络的工作流程
DNS解析过程通常包括以下步骤:
- 递归查询:用户设备首先向本地DNS服务器(如家庭路由器或ISP提供的DNS)发送请求。
- 迭代查询:若本地服务器无缓存,它会依次向根服务器、TLD服务器和权威服务器查询,直到获取IP地址。
- 响应与缓存:本地服务器将结果返回给用户设备,并缓存该记录以备后续使用,减少重复查询。
整个过程通常在毫秒级完成,用户几乎无感知,但若DNS配置不当或服务器故障,可能导致网站无法访问、加载延迟等问题。

DNS网络的重要性
DNS网络不仅是互联网的“导航系统”,更是其稳定运行的关键保障,其重要性体现在以下几个方面:
- 提升用户体验:通过快速解析域名,确保用户能够无缝访问在线服务。
- 支持网络安全:DNS安全扩展(DNSSEC)等技术可防止DNS劫持和缓存投毒攻击,保护用户数据安全。
- 促进网络管理:通过动态DNS(DDNS)等技术,允许动态IP地址的设备通过固定域名访问,适用于远程监控或家庭服务器等场景。
DNS网络的常见挑战
尽管DNS网络设计精良,但仍面临一些挑战:
- 性能瓶颈:高并发查询可能导致服务器过载,尤其是在大型活动或攻击期间。
- 安全威胁:DNS劫持、DDoS攻击等可能导致用户被重定向到恶意网站。
- 隐私问题:DNS记录可能包含用户的浏览习惯,引发隐私泄露担忧。
为应对这些挑战,行业推出了如DNS over HTTPS(DoH)、DNS over TLS(DoT)等加密协议,以及智能DNS负载均衡技术,以提升安全性和性能。
优化DNS网络的最佳实践
企业和个人可以通过以下方式优化DNS网络:

- 使用高性能DNS服务:选择可靠的公共DNS(如Google DNS、Cloudflare DNS)或企业级DNS解决方案。
- 启用DNSSEC:为域名启用数字签名,确保解析结果的真实性。
- 合理配置缓存:平衡缓存时间,避免过时记录导致的访问问题。
- 监控与冗余:部署DNS监控工具,并设置备用服务器,确保高可用性。
相关问答FAQs
Q1: 什么是DNS劫持?如何防范?
A: DNS劫持是一种攻击手段,攻击者通过篡改DNS记录,将用户重定向到恶意网站,防范措施包括:启用DNSSEC验证、使用加密DNS协议(如DoH)、定期检查DNS配置,并避免使用不安全的公共WiFi进行敏感操作。
Q2: DNS与IP地址有什么区别?
A: IP地址是网络设备的唯一标识符(如192.168.1.1),而DNS是用于将人类可读的域名转换为IP地址的系统,IP地址相当于“门牌号”,DNS则是“地址簿”,两者协同工作实现网络通信。
来源互联网整合,作者:小编,如若转载,请注明出处:https://www.aiboce.com/ask/279660.html